In pasture, on break in SSW-facing slope. Partially levelled circular enclosure (diam. 22m E-W) defined by scarp NNE->SSE; stone field fence (H 1m) S->NW respects line of enclosure; silted-up external fosse SSW->NW. Possible Man-made underground passage (CO143-049002-) in interior.
The above description is derived from the published 'Archaeological Inventory of County Cork. Volume 1: West Cork' (Dublin: Stationery Office, 1992). In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research.
